简单数据库的代码是什么
-
简单数据库的代码通常是使用SQL(Structured Query Language)编写的。SQL是一种用于管理关系型数据库的标准语言,可以用来创建、修改和查询数据库中的数据。下面是一些简单数据库操作的代码示例:
- 创建数据库:
CREATE DATABASE database_name;- 创建表格:
CREATE TABLE table_name ( column1 datatype constraint, column2 datatype constraint, ... );- 插入数据:
IN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...);- 查询数据:
SELECT column1, column2, ... FROM table_name WHERE condition;- 更新数据:
UPDATE table_name SET column1 = value1, column2 = value2 WHERE condition;- 删除数据:
DELETE FROM table_name WHERE condition;这些是一些基本的数据库操作代码,可以根据具体的需求进行修改和扩展。在实际应用中,还可以使用更复杂的SQL语句来进行数据的聚合、联接和分组等操作。
1年前 -
简单数据库的代码主要包括创建数据库、创建表、插入数据、查询数据、更新数据和删除数据等操作。
- 创建数据库:
CREATE DATABASE database_name;- 创建表:
CREATE TABLE table_name ( column1 datatype, column2 datatype, ... );- 插入数据:
INSERT INTO table_name (column1, column2, ...) VALUES (value1, value2, ...);- 查询数据:
SELECT column1, column2, ... FROM table_name WHERE condition;- 更新数据: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;- 删除数据:
DELETE FROM table_name WHERE condition;以上是简单数据库的基本操作代码。请注意,在实际应用中,还需要考虑数据库连接、错误处理、事务处理等问题。此外,具体的代码语法可能根据不同的数据库管理系统而有所差异,请根据所使用的数据库来编写对应的代码。
1年前 -
简单数据库的代码可以使用各种编程语言来实现,比如Python、Java、C++等。下面以Python为例,介绍一个简单的数据库代码实现。
首先,需要安装Python的数据库库,比如sqlite3。可以使用pip命令来安装,如下所示:
pip install sqlite3接下来,我们可以创建一个数据库,并创建一个表来存储数据。代码示例如下:
import sqlite3 # 连接数据库 conn = sqlite3.connect('test.db') # 创建游标 cursor = conn.cursor() # 创建表 cursor.execute(''' CREATE TABLE IF NOT EXISTS students ( id INTEGER PRIMARY KEY AUTOINCREMENT, name TEXT, age INTEGER, gender TEXT ) ''') # 关闭游标和连接 cursor.close() conn.close()以上代码中,我们使用
connect函数连接到数据库,并使用cursor方法创建一个游标对象。然后,使用execute方法执行SQL语句来创建一个名为students的表,该表包含id、name、age和gender四个字段。最后,通过close方法关闭游标和连接。接下来,我们可以向表中插入数据。代码示例如下:
import sqlite3 # 连接数据库 conn = sqlite3.connect('test.db') # 创建游标 cursor = conn.cursor() # 插入数据 cursor.execute(''' INSERT INTO students (name, age, gender) VALUES (?, ?, ?) ''', ('Alice', 20, 'female')) # 提交事务 conn.commit() # 关闭游标和连接 cursor.close() conn.close()以上代码中,我们使用
execute方法执行INSERT语句来向表中插入数据。可以使用占位符?来代替具体的值,然后通过元组的方式传入具体的值。最后,使用commit方法提交事务,并通过close方法关闭游标和连接。接下来,我们可以查询表中的数据。代码示例如下:
import sqlite3 # 连接数据库 conn = sqlite3.connect('test.db') # 创建游标 cursor = conn.cursor() # 查询数据 cursor.execute('SELECT * FROM students') # 获取查询结果 results = cursor.fetchall() # 打印结果 for row in results: print('id:', row[0]) print('name:', row[1]) print('age:', row[2]) print('gender:', row[3]) # 关闭游标和连接 cursor.close() conn.close()以上代码中,我们使用
execute方法执行SELECT语句来查询表中的数据。然后,使用fetchall方法获取查询结果,并通过循环打印结果。除了插入和查询数据,数据库还支持更新和删除数据的操作。可以使用UPDATE和DELETE语句来实现。下面是一个更新数据的示例代码:
import sqlite3 # 连接数据库 conn = sqlite3.connect('test.db') # 创建游标 cursor = conn.cursor() # 更新数据 cursor.execute('UPDATE students SET age = ? WHERE name = ?', (21, 'Alice')) # 提交事务 conn.commit() # 关闭游标和连接 cursor.close() conn.close()以上代码中,我们使用
execute方法执行UPDATE语句来更新数据。可以使用SET子句来指定要更新的字段和值,然后使用WHERE子句来指定更新的条件。总结:以上介绍了使用Python实现简单数据库的代码示例,包括创建数据库、创建表、插入数据、查询数据、更新数据和删除数据等操作。实际使用时,可以根据具体需求进行调整和扩展。
1年前